A suspension modification package deal designed to raise the bottom clearance of a Honda Ridgeline truck. These kits sometimes contain the set up of spacers, modified struts, or alternative springs to extend the gap between the car’s chassis and the axles. As an illustration, a standard modification may contain including a two-inch spacer to the entrance struts and rear spring perches.
Rising a car’s floor clearance gives a number of benefits. It permits for the set up of bigger tires, enhancing off-road functionality. Moreover, the elevated journey top can enhance strategy, departure, and breakover angles, lowering the danger of undercarriage injury when traversing uneven terrain. Traditionally, elevating autos has been a well-liked modification for off-road fans looking for to enhance their car’s efficiency in difficult environments and for aesthetic functions.

3. Suspension geometry
The integrity of a car’s dealing with and stability is basically rooted in its suspension geometry. Altering a car’s suspension, equivalent to via the set up of a modification package deal, invariably impacts this geometry, setting in movement a cascade of potential adjustments to the car’s conduct. Understanding these adjustments isn’t merely a matter of technical curiosity, however a important consideration for security and efficiency.
-
Roll Heart Migration
The roll middle, an imaginary level round which a car rolls throughout cornering, is a key determinant of dealing with traits. Lifting a car can shift the roll middle, doubtlessly resulting in elevated physique roll and a sense of instability, notably throughout abrupt maneuvers. Think about a inventory Ridgeline easily navigating a flip; after a modification, the identical maneuver may induce a disconcerting lean, a direct consequence of altered roll middle positioning.
-
Camber Angle Variance
Camber, the angle of the tire relative to the vertical axis, performs an important function in tire contact and put on. Lifting a car usually induces adjustments in camber, doubtlessly resulting in uneven tire put on and lowered grip. Image a tire carrying excessively on its interior edge, a telltale signal of damaging camber ensuing from suspension modification. Correcting this usually necessitates using adjustable higher management arms or different specialised elements.
-
Toe Angle Misalignment
Toe, the angle at which the tires level inward or outward, impacts straight-line stability and tire put on. Suspension alterations incessantly disrupt toe settings, inflicting the car to wander or exhibit untimely tire put on. Envision a Ridgeline struggling to keep up a straight course on the freeway, continuously requiring steering corrections; it is a widespread symptom of misaligned toe angles following a raise.
-
Steering Axis Inclination (SAI) and Included Angle
Steering Axis Inclination (SAI) and Included Angle have an effect on steering really feel and return-to-center traits. Elevating the suspension can affect these angles, resulting in adjustments in steering effort and responsiveness. The feeling of heavy, unresponsive steering after a modification factors to a possible alteration in SAI or Included Angle, highlighting the interconnectedness of suspension parameters.

Query 1: Will a suspension modification void the car’s manufacturing unit guarantee?
The specter of a voided guarantee looms massive for a lot of homeowners. Whereas the Magnuson-Moss Guarantee Act protects customers, modifications straight linked to a failure might not be coated. As an illustration, putting in a modification and subsequently experiencing a transmission failure could possibly be scrutinized, particularly if the bigger tires place undue stress on the drivetrain. Prudence dictates cautious consideration and session with a seller previous to modification.
Query 2: How considerably will gasoline financial system be affected?
Gas financial system usually turns into a casualty of auto modification. Elevated journey top and bigger tires introduce aerodynamic drag and rolling resistance, respectively. A noticeable discount in miles per gallon is sort of inevitable. A beforehand economical Ridgeline might remodel right into a extra thirsty machine. Cautious tire choice and driving habits can mitigate, however not eradicate, this impact.
Query 3: Is skilled set up actually essential?
The siren track of self-sufficiency usually leads homeowners to aim complicated installations independently. Whereas some might possess the requisite abilities, many underestimate the intricacies concerned. A seemingly easy strut alternative can shortly devolve right into a irritating and doubtlessly harmful endeavor. Improperly torqued fasteners or misaligned suspension elements can have catastrophic penalties. Skilled set up, whereas an added expense, gives peace of thoughts and ensures correct execution.
Query 4: Can journey high quality be maintained after a modification?
The fragile steadiness between off-road functionality and on-road consolation is a perennial problem. Stiffer springs and extra aggressive shock absorbers, whereas helpful for navigating tough terrain, can negatively affect journey high quality on paved surfaces. Discovering a compromise usually requires cautious part choice and a willingness to simply accept some extent of trade-off. A spine-jarring journey isn’t a fascinating end result.
Query 5: What’s the long-term affect on suspension elements?
Modifying a car’s suspension invariably accelerates put on and tear on different elements. Ball joints, tie rod ends, and wheel bearings are subjected to elevated stress. Routine inspections and preventative upkeep change into much more important. Neglecting these measures can result in untimely failure and expensive repairs. A proactive strategy is important for preserving the car’s longevity.
Query 6: Are there authorized ramifications to think about?
Modification rules range broadly by jurisdiction. Some areas impose strict limitations on car top and tire protrusion. Failure to conform may end up in fines and even the shortcoming to register the car. Completely researching native legal guidelines earlier than enterprise any modifications is a prudent step. Ignorance isn’t a sound protection.

Tip 4: Put money into a Skilled Alignment Publish-Set up
Altering a car’s suspension invariably impacts its alignment. Neglecting to carry out an expert alignment may end up in uneven tire put on, compromised dealing with, and lowered gasoline financial system. A professional technician can exactly alter camber, caster, and toe angles, making certain optimum efficiency and security. The price of an alignment is a small worth to pay for the advantages it gives.
